Sounds like you are seeing the emerging "real hair"as the silicone coating on the hair wears off ( a trick many human hair suppliers will do to mask lower quality hair.) You can try treating it with superior products with lots of "shiner" type ingredients like dimethicone,cyclomethicone, and hydrolyzed silk. I like the Keratase line of products by Loreal Professional. Also Terax hair conditioner (Sephora.com is great!)

That seems way underpriced for GLs hair, although it depends how many tips are in a bundle. I believe they may sell per 25 strands, so 6 bags would be 150 strands. Still underpriced, but depending on the length, it's possible, I guess. Be aware that some stylists say they use GLs, but are actually ordering cheaper hair and just installing it with the GLs method. That happened to me: I paid $1250 for a headful GLs hair supposedly, but it was actually Cinderella. Grrr... BTW, I wouldn't recommend fusion if you have fine hair, which it looks like you do.
